How many kilometers can a 60V 58Ah tricycle run?

I've tried quite a few electric tricycles with battery configurations like 60V 58Ah. In actual tests, they can run about 40 to 70 kilometers, depending on specific conditions. Maintain a steady speed and avoid going too fast. On uphill sections, power consumption increases significantly, reducing the range to just over 30 kilometers. On flat roads, driving gently can easily exceed 50 kilometers. Load weight has the greatest impact: with light loads, you might get 65 kilometers, but hauling heavy cargo could drop it to 40. Hot weather improves range, while cold temperatures cause battery performance to decline rapidly, requiring preheating. My usage habit is to charge immediately after each use and avoid deep discharges to extend battery life. Keep tire pressure around 2.5 bar to reduce rolling resistance and save power. Without regular maintenance, capacity will degrade. It's recommended to have the electrical system professionally inspected quarterly for safety and peace of mind.

Which Fuse Causes Complete Power Loss When Blown in a Car?

When the main fuse of a car blows, it results in a complete loss of electrical power. Fuses are typically consolidated in a single location, known as the fuse box. Generally, vehicles are equipped with two fuse boxes: one located inside the engine compartment and another situated either on the left side of the steering wheel or inside the glove compartment. Below is relevant information about automotive fuses: 1. Function: Automotive fuses are a type of current fuse. When the circuit current exceeds twice the rated current of the fuse, it will blow within seconds, thereby protecting the circuit. They are commonly used for overcurrent protection in automotive circuits and also in industrial equipment. 2. Classification: Automotive fuses can be divided into three types: blade-type fuses, bolt-type fuses, and glass tube fuses.

How to Replace the Battery in an Audi Q5 Key Fob?

Audi Q5 key fob consists of two parts: the electronic key and the mechanical key. The specific steps to replace the battery in an Audi Q5 key fob are as follows: 1. Press the button on the back of the key fob to remove the mechanical key. 2. Remove the mechanical key to access the battery compartment. 3. Use force to pry open the battery compartment to reveal the coin cell battery. 4. Remove the old battery and replace it with a new coin cell battery. During installation, the coin cell battery should be inserted in reverse, with the positive side facing downward. 5. After installing the new battery, reassemble the key fob in its original position. 6. Insert the key fob into the car and hold down both the lock and unlock buttons simultaneously to reprogram it, indicating a successful replacement.

Where is the daytime running light switch for the Bora?

The Bora does not have an independent switch for the daytime running lights. They turn on when the ignition key is turned and turn off when the key is removed. Daytime running lights are lamps installed at the front of the vehicle to make it more easily recognizable during daytime driving. These lights are not for illumination to help the driver see the road but rather to signal the presence of the vehicle to others, falling under the category of signal lights.
